What Are Virtual Sports?
Virtual sports are essentially a digital simulation of real-world sports events. These simulations are driven by computer software and advanced algorithms that ensure each outcome remains unpredictable and fair. Unlike traditional sports, where physical prowess and human factors dictate results, virtual sports rely heavily on statistics and random number generation to determine winners.

The Technology Behind the Magic
Virtual sports leverage state-of-the-art technology to deliver realistic visuals and immersive experiences. High-end graphics and animations are employed to reflect the nuances of real-world sports events. Furthermore, advancements in art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ning allow for more sophisticated simulations, making each game increasingly lifelike. As technology continues to evolve, the realism of virtual sports is expected to reach new heights.
